cosigning on a mortgage loan A cosigner is someone added to the mortgage application and other loan documents promising responsibility for the loan, but who doesn’t get any rights to the property. A cosigner must have stable income, a low debt-to-income ratio, and great credit in order to help qualify for a mortgage loan.

The debt-to-income (DTI) ratio is important to lenders, like Discover Home Equity Loans, because it gives an idea of the finances that you can put toward a loan. DTI plays a role in how much you can borrow, what monthly payments you may be able to afford and what the final structure of your loan might be.
